WebThe conoid tubercle lies on the inferior surface close to the posterior border at the junction of the lateral one-fourth and medial three-fourth of the clavicle. The trapezoid ridge extends forwards and also laterally from conoid tubercle. Borders Anterior border: It is concave forwards and provides origin to deltoid muscle. The superior surface is subcutaneous and the inferior surface presents an elevation called the conoid tubercle and a ridge called the trapezoid ridge.
